Locked up in a dangerous youth offenders’ institution, teenagers Riyad and Cain trade insults, barter for sweets, and dream of their imminent fatherhood. When they meet conspicuously quiet new inmate Jonjo at a parenting skills course, they speculate what kind of crime brought him inside. Over several months, guided by no-nonsense social worker Grace, the boys take a rare opportunity to explore their masculinity, relationships, and future ambitions. Will they take action to escape the system for good, or remain and stay shook?

The Australian premiere of this energetic, abrasive, and savagely funny drama is a hard-hitting but refreshingly honest tale of the voiceless in society. Winner of the UK Papatango New Writing Prize 2019, Bailey’s play asks if those raised with the odds stacked against them can ever truly break the cycle
